    Here's a tip: head to your local cigar shop and ask if they have any empty boxes from a recent shipment. My first "humidor" was a nice Camacho triple maduro box and it was free, and somewhat seasoned. Depending on what shipments they're had, you could find a larger box that should fit you perfectly until you purchase your own. Grab a small container of crystals ($10) and you're set for now.

    These pics are of my "infused" humidor. Only acids, and javas go in here. I have had the same boveda pack for about 6 months, and its stable the entire time.








    This is my second cheap set up. It is a sports cooler, with kittylitter in it. Stays also at 70% with no issues too.
